这些工具使得用户无需安装第三方软件,即可在Windows环境中运行多个操作系统或应用
然而,许多用户在使用Windows 10自带的虚拟机时,发现网速明显慢于预期,这不仅影响了工作效率,还降低了用户体验
本文将深入探讨这一现象的原因,并提供一系列有针对性的优化策略,旨在帮助用户显著提升虚拟机内的网络性能
一、问题分析:Win10自带虚拟机网速慢的原因 1.虚拟化层开销: 虚拟化技术通过在主机操作系统和虚拟机之间插入一个管理层(Hyper-V或WSL2的Linux内核),实现了硬件资源的共享和隔离
这一过程中,数据的传输需要经过额外的处理步骤,包括封装、解封装以及安全检查等,这些都会增加网络延迟,从而降低网速
2.网络适配器配置: Win10自带的虚拟机默认使用的网络适配器设置可能不是最优化的
例如,默认配置可能是“默认交换机”(Default Switch),这种配置下的网络性能往往不如直接桥接到物理网络适配器或使用更高级别的网络虚拟化技术(如NAT网络或外部网络)
3.资源竞争: 当主机系统同时运行多个虚拟机或高资源占用程序时,CPU、内存及网络资源将面临激烈竞争
如果主机系统资源紧张,虚拟机获得的网络带宽自然会受到限制
4.驱动兼容性问题: 虚拟机的网络性能还受到驱动兼容性的影响
如果虚拟机中的操作系统或应用程序使用的网络驱动不支持虚拟化环境下的高效数据传输,也会导致网速下降
5.安全策略限制: Windows 10及其虚拟化平台内置的安全策略,如防火墙、网络隔离等,虽然提高了系统的安全性,但也可能在不恰当的配置下阻碍数据的流畅传输
二、优化策略:提升Win10自带虚拟机网速 针对上述原因,以下策略旨在从多个维度出发,全面优化Win10自带虚拟机的网络性能
1.优化虚拟化网络配置: -使用外部网络:在Hyper-V中,将虚拟机的网络适配器设置为“外部网络”模式,允许虚拟机直接连接到物理网络,减少中间层的开销
-配置NAT网络:对于需要隔离网络环境的情况,可以考虑配置NAT网络,这样虚拟机通过Hyper-V的NAT服务访问外部网络,虽然增加了一层转换,但相比默认交换机提供了更好的性能和控制
-调整虚拟交换机设置:在Hyper-V管理器中,检查并调整虚拟交换机的设置,如带宽管理、VLAN配置等,确保它们符合实际需求
2.合理分配系统资源: -限制其他应用:在运行虚拟机时,尽量减少主机上其他高资源占用应用的运行,以释放更多资源给虚拟机
-调整虚拟机配置:根据实际需求调整虚拟机的CPU、内存分配,确保虚拟机有足够的资源来处理网络请求
3.更新与优化驱动: -检查驱动版本:确保虚拟机内操作系统及网络设备的驱动是最新版本,特别是针对虚拟化环境优化的驱动
-使用兼容模式:在某些情况下,启用驱动程序的兼容模式可能有助于改善网络性能
4.调整安全策略: -优化防火墙设置:检查并调整防火墙规则,确保虚拟机的网络通信不被不必要地阻止或限制
-禁用不必要的网络隔离:在不影响安全的前提下,禁用不必要的网络隔离功能,以减少数据传输的障碍
5.使用高级网络优化工具: -QoS(服务质量)策略:在主机和/或虚拟机上应用QoS策略,优先保障关键网络应用的带宽需求
-网络监控与分析:利用Wireshark、Performance Monitor等工具监控和分析网络流量,识别并解决潜在的瓶颈问题
6.升级硬件与软件: -提升硬件配置:如果条件允许,升级主机的CPU、内存和网卡,以提升整体系统性能,包括虚拟化环境下的网络性能
-更新Windows 10及虚拟化平台:确保Windows10操作系统和Hyper-V、WSL等虚拟化平台软件是最新版本,以获得最新的性能改进和修复
三、实施效果与持续监测 实施上述优化策略后,大多数用户应该能感受到虚拟机网络性能的显著提升
然而,由于每个用户的具体环境和需求不同,优化效果可能有所差异
因此,建议采取以下措施进行效果评估和持续监测: - 基准测试:在实施优化前后,使用网络性能测试工具(如iPerf)进行基准测试,量化网络性能的变化
- 用户反馈:收集用户对虚拟机网络性能改善的主观感受,了解优化措施的实际效果
- 定期审查:随着系统和应用的更新,定期回顾和调整虚拟化网络配置,确保持续优化
四、结论 Win10自带虚拟机网速慢的问题,虽然源于虚拟化技术的固有特性和配置不当等多方面因素,但通过合理的配置优化、资源管理和安全策略调整,以及必要的硬件和软件升级,可以显著提升虚拟机的网络性能
用户应根据自身实际情况,灵活应用上述优化策略,并持续监测调整,以达到最佳的网络体验
随着技术的不断进步,相信未来Windows 10及其虚拟化平台将提供更加高效、便捷的虚拟化解决方案,满足用户日益增长的多样化需求